I never realized that this was a collection of stories rather than a continuous narrative. I enjoyed these stories for the most part-the ones I enjoyed were 4 stars, and the ones I didn't were more like 2. Mowgli and his adventures were great, and I loved the story of Rikki-Tikki Tavi, but some of the others I could have done without. My biggest gripe was when Man entered the story, things got violent and generally the animals had a rough go of it-something I generally don't handle very well.

I recommend this book to young readers as well as experienced readers, these stories are diverting and generally a pretty light read.
